Participation Criteria
Eligibility Criteria
Eligibility Criteria
Ages Eligible for Study
Accepts Healthy Volunteers
Genders Eligible for Study
Description
Inclusion Criteria:
- Be at least 18 years of age
- Provide written informed consent
- Have a reported history of dry eye
- Have a history of use of eye drops for dry eye symptoms
- Ocular discomfort
- Conjunctival redness
- Tear film break up time
- Corneal and Conjunctival Staining
Exclusion Criteria:
- Have any clinically significant slit lamp findings at entry visit
- Be diagnosed with an ongoing ocular infection
- Have any planned ocular and/or lid surgeries over the study period
- Have an uncontrolled systemic disease
- Be a woman who is pregnant, nursing or planning a pregnancy
- Be a woman of childbearing potential who is not using an acceptable means of birth control
- Have a known allergy and/or sensitivity to the test article or its components
- Have a condition or be in a situation which the investigator feels may put the subject at significant risk, may confound the study results, or may interfere significantly with the subject's participation in the study
